Online probability classes are usually
offered by academic institutions and are generally used to fulfill
degree requirements. Most of the classes offered online concentrate on
introductory or basic material, and typically come bundled with
statistic coursework. Classes are available for either mathematics
majors or students majoring in other fields.
Overview of Online Probability Courses
Classes in probability often fulfill requirements for degrees such as
a Bachelor of Arts in Accounting or a Bachelor of Science in
Mathematics.
Possible advanced degrees include a Master of Science in Statistics or a
Master of Science in Applied Mathematics. In addition, degrees like a
Bachelor of Science in Homeland Security and a Master of
Business Administration often require coursework in probability.
General Requirements for Online Courses
In addition to the usual computer and system requirements, many
online probability classes require the use of scientific calculators
with special functions beyond the capabilities of most computer-based
calculators. These required functions are usually listed in the course
descriptions.
For some classes, students may need to purchase online study
materials, like web-based textbooks, or purchase materials online from
the school's bookstore. Although most classes feature online
examinations, a few may require in-person proctored examinations at
neutral venues.
Sample List of Online Probability Courses
Probability for Non-Mathematics Majors Course
This course surveys the basics of probability and its history,
development and applications. The course uses the principles of discrete
probability to introduce elementary statistics. Knowledge in calculus
is not required.
Elementary Probability and Statistics Course
Students majoring in mathematics are introduced to basic probability
theorems and applications in this course. The methodology for examining
the distribution of random variables, event interdependence, regression
tests, sampling and determining statistical inference is presented. This
course requires a working knowledge of calculus.
Theory of Probability Course
Advanced probability theories are presented in this course. The
concepts include local limit theorems, infinitely divisible
distributions, triangular arrays and stable laws. Ergodic theory, Markov
chains, Bayes Theorem, linear regressions, combinatorics and stochastic
processes are also examined.
Probability, Decision-making and Six Sigma Course
In this course students learn to apply probability theorems to
develop models for decision-making. Students define uncertainly
concepts, examine multivariate relationships and establish plot points
and lines. Also covered are processes to estimate theories, compute
standard errors and interpret confidence levels. The students relate the
mathematical concepts to Six Sigma manufacturing analysis and
techniques.
